A note to readers published by PC World (US) on Wednesday and titled, “There is No iPhone 3.0 Delay, Obviously” has been removed from the News Service wire, which had republished it.

The note referred to a story from a sister publication that had been published by PC World with errors introduced.

The note mischaracterized the original story, which as published by the originator and republished by the IDG News Service contained none of the errors mentioned in the note.
